Sabrana dela 1: Božji ljudi
"God's People" (1951) is a novel in which the author compares the contrasting lives and ideals of two Americans who grew up as the sons of missionaries in China. The plot spans from the Boxer Rebellion (1900) to the mid-20th century.

Die Räuber
"Die Räuber" (1781) is Schiller's first play, a classic example of the Sturm und Drang movement. The play depicts the tragic conflict between two brothers, Karl and Franz Moor, and criticizes corrupt society and tyranny.

Das Haus Vermorel. Ein algerischer Familienroman
"Das Haus Vermorel" is a classic family novel (saga) that follows the life of the Franco-Spanish farming family Vermorel through three generations in Algeria during the colonial period.
